So I have a cisco ISR 4331 and have been told the router was supplied with a throughput license to scale the performance to 300mbps
Why does the router have 2 throughput licenses in different stores ?
Is this router correctly licensed for throughput as permanent or evaluation
ucs-dischem-bry-midrand-neo-mi#sh license detail throughput
Index: 1 Feature: throughput Version: 1.0
License Type: Permanent
License State: Active, In Use
License Count: Non-Counted
License Priority: Medium
Store Index: 0
Store Name: Primary License Storage
Index: 2 Feature: throughput Version: 1.0
License Type: EvalRightToUse
License State: Inactive
Evaluation total period: 8 weeks 4 days
Evaluation period left: 8 weeks 4 days
Period used: 0 minute 0 second
License Count: Non-Counted
License Priority: None
Store Index: 6
Store Name: Built-In License Storage

Hi
Just do "sh license".
If you find the feature "throughput" as "Life time / permanent / active", it is correct :
Index 9 Feature: throughput
Period left: Life time
License Type: Permanent
License State: Active, In Use
License Count: Non-Counted
License Priority: Medium
If not already set, you have to push definitively the performance to 300M using this command :
platform hardware throughput level 300000
Then reboot and it's done !
